Regarding specifications, the 75W power rating is ideal for maintaining a consistent temperature in terrariums or coops. The fact that it operates at 110-120V and fits into a standard E26 lamp base makes it incredibly convenient for most users. Additionally, its dimensions (75mm diameter and 100mm length) ensure that it can be easily integrated into various setups without taking up too much space.

When it comes to quality and efficiency, the Simple Deluxe heat emitter does not disappoint. It features a high-purity ceramic ball embedded with Ni-Cr alloy resistance wire, making it both crack-resistant and moisture-proof. Buying Guide for Ceramic Heat Bulb Reptile

Understanding Ceramic Heat Bulbs

When I first got into reptile care, I learned that ceramic heat bulbs are essential for creating a warm environment for my reptiles. These bulbs provide a steady source of heat without emitting light, which helps maintain a natural day-night cycle. I found that they are particularly useful for nocturnal species that need warmth without the disruption of bright light.

Choosing the Right Wattage

Selecting the appropriate wattage for the ceramic heat bulb is crucial. I discovered that the wattage I need depends on the size of the enclosure and the specific heat requirements of my reptiles. For smaller tanks, a lower wattage is often sufficient, while larger enclosures may require higher wattage to achieve the desired temperature.

Understanding Heat Distribution

Heat distribution is another factor I had to consider. I learned that ceramic heat bulbs radiate heat, which can create hot spots in the enclosure. To avoid overheating one area while keeping another too cool, I used a thermostat to monitor temperatures and adjusted the placement of the bulb accordingly.

Type of Fixture Required

When I purchased my ceramic heat bulb, I quickly realized that it requires a specific type of fixture that can handle its heat output. I found that ceramic sockets are ideal since they are built to withstand high temperatures. It’s important to ensure that the fixture I choose is compatible with the bulb to avoid any safety hazards.

Duration of Use

I also needed to think about how long I would use the ceramic heat bulb each day. Many reptiles thrive on a consistent temperature gradient, so I learned to provide heat during the night as well. This meant incorporating a timer to automatically turn the bulb on and off, ensuring my reptiles receive the right amount of warmth without fluctuations.

Safety Features

Safety is paramount when using any heating device. I made sure to look for ceramic heat bulbs with built-in safety features, such as shatterproof designs or those that are resistant to burning out. This provides peace of mind as I care for my reptiles, knowing that I’m minimizing any potential risks.

Monitoring Temperature

I found that monitoring the temperature in my reptile’s habitat is essential for their health. I invested in a reliable thermometer to keep track of the heat levels. It’s important to ensure that the temperature remains within the appropriate range for my reptiles, as fluctuations can lead to stress or health issues.
